Meath have always found it hard to win in Galway and when you add in our poor away record in the League Ok we bet Laois and Louth last year but over OBrien, Banty years and in last 2 years away wins have been few. I am a fan of ODowd and feel he is going about things in the correct manner. We are way off Dublin and I feel 2013 we where lucky not to get beat by more and I feel we will make a 4th Leinster Final but a 4th straight defeat by Dublin will be hard to take but that is where it stands.

Galway are no great shakes but I think they will win Connacht this year, Mayo will not and Roscommon are their main threat. Meath are fit and I hope Rooney can win possession for us but we need more cover at the back as Keoghan cannot continue to plug the dyke on his own, McGill I hope can help him while Tobin has a bit of badly needed pace. Menton gives something going forward as he is a strong runner. I feel up front we are in trouble I hope Biggie will get a decent run of form but the other starting forwards showed little v Dubs as Newman and ORourke a sub and a goalie got 1-4 between them and Sean Tobin hit a few frees add in D Tobin and Menton and Burke pointing from defence our starting forwards did not do enough. That is a concern.

This game will be close and I hope for a narrow Meath win but cannot see us getting enough scores for that to happen.

Sorry to disagree with you from the outset Glenny but Mayo will win Conncaht. Galway will improve under Walsh particularly when they get the Corofin lads back but Mayo are still ahead of us and they will beat us in Galway. We havent narrowed the gap that mush in a year. Lads Finian Hanley is just back from his honeymoon and he was gone a number of weeks so hes out. Paul Conroy is injured as is Jihnny Duane. Were down Hannley (honeymoon), Duane(an excellent defender Liam Silke (Corofin), Gary Sice (Corofin), Michael Lundy (Corofin), Ian Burke (Corofin) and Paul Conroy(injured). That's 8 players who will probably all start championship. Ian Burke is probably questionable but the other 7 will and they will not only start but they will be our best players. I dont know the extent of yere own absentees on Sunday but if yere any good at all ye will beat this Galway team. What is the story? Will ye have a strong team. Ye could have scored 8 goals last YAR and that was a much better Galway side than the one that will line out on Sunday so I'm thinking a Meath win for sure. Bert get over 2001 :-) PJ destroyed ye. Time to let it go.
